Letterkenny Post Office
Letterkenny Post Office is a post office in County Donegal, Ulster which is located on Lower Main Street. Letterkenny Post Office is situated nearby to Trinity Presbyterian Church, Letterkenny, as well as near Allied Irish Bank.Places of Interest Nearby

An Grianán Theatre
Theater building

An Grianán Theatre is the largest theatre in County Donegal. Located in Letterkenny's Port Road district, its current director is Patricia McBride. With a seating capacity of 383, the theatre provides a range of programming including drama, comedy, music, pantomime, and family shows as well as workshops and classes. An Grianán Theatre is situated 350 metres northeast of Letterkenny Post Office.

Letterkenny

Letterkenny is the largest town in County Donegal, with a population of around 22,500. It's the county's commercial and transport hub — not the most scenic place in itself, but a practical and well-equipped base for exploring the rest of Donegal.
Manorcunningham
Village

Manorcunningham, or Manor is a village and townland in County Donegal, Ireland. It is located 7 km from Letterkenny on the main road to Derry. It is known locally and throughout Donegal as just Manor. Manorcunningham is situated 7 km east of Letterkenny Post Office.
Kilmacrenan
Village

Kilmacrennan, also Kilmacrenan, is a village, townland and civil parish in County Donegal, Ireland. The village population was 888, as of the 2022 census. Kilmacrenan is situated 9 km north of Letterkenny Post Office.
